On Thursday, Oct. 19, the Wayland girls varsity soccer team beat Waltham on senior night. The score was 1-0 and the game-winning goal was scored by junior Zoe Mittelsteadt. Senior night marks the last home game of the regular season for the girls varsity soccer team.
